Warning: file_get_contents(/data/phpspider/zhask/data//catemap/0/amazon-s3/2.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Amazon web services 有没有一种方法可以使用lambda将数据从S3导出到Amazon Aurora serverless?_Amazon Web Services_Amazon S3_Aws Lambda_Aws Aurora Serverless - Fatal编程技术网

Amazon web services 有没有一种方法可以使用lambda将数据从S3导出到Amazon Aurora serverless?

Amazon web services 有没有一种方法可以使用lambda将数据从S3导出到Amazon Aurora serverless?,amazon-web-services,amazon-s3,aws-lambda,aws-aurora-serverless,Amazon Web Services,Amazon S3,Aws Lambda,Aws Aurora Serverless,因此,我正在寻找一种解决方案,可以让我将S3数据导出到Aurora Serverless。我知道加载数据请求仅适用于Aurora集群,而不适用于无服务器集群。 我找到了一些关于从S3到RDS MySQL的数据注入的文档,但我不知道这是否仍然适用于Amazon Aurora MySQL。如果您可以暂时将数据放在ec2实例上,您可以分两步完成: aws s3 cp s3://path/to/mydatafile/local/path/to/mydatafile mysql--defaults fil

因此,我正在寻找一种解决方案,可以让我将S3数据导出到Aurora Serverless。我知道加载数据请求仅适用于Aurora集群,而不适用于无服务器集群。
我找到了一些关于从S3到RDS MySQL的数据注入的文档,但我不知道这是否仍然适用于Amazon Aurora MySQL。

如果您可以暂时将数据放在ec2实例上,您可以分两步完成:

aws s3 cp s3://path/to/mydatafile/local/path/to/mydatafile

mysql--defaults file=/path/to/.my.cnf-e“将数据本地填充'/local/path/to/mydatafile'加载到表sampletable中”

参考资料

加载数据时


解决方案是否需要lambda,或者这只是实现它的一种方法?它需要lambda indeddoes这对aurora serverless有效吗?@Buddha是的,这对aurora serverless有效如果aurora实例的
secure\u file\u priv
参数处于活动状态,您将文件放在何处加载?我刚刚在MySQL文档()上读到这篇文章:
使用本地加载数据时,将在MySQL服务器存储临时文件的目录中创建文件副本
@vmaldosan安全文件priv参数不适用于Aurora Serverless(并且不可修改),因为您无法控制基础结构或文件系统。